Output 51a8fe56b4e11c8cddb231a73002644f1c2bb5f9766cea0ba8b08bac065d45d7:2

value
2420000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e911345ed34e7e7a5bf7845d36e1f2af520faa1 OP_EQUALVERIFY OP_CHECKSIG
address
1QD2RjV7UjXbyb6nDuqGc2qo3zTgWU2XKs
transaction
51a8fe56b4e11c8cddb231a73002644f1c2bb5f9766cea0ba8b08bac065d45d7
spent
true